The Truth Regarding Sugar and Cavities



You should understand that sugar intake is a significant contributor to dental cavity.

When you eat sugary foods and drinks, the microorganisms in your mouth feed on the sugars and create acids. These acids assault the enamel, the safety outer layer of your teeth, triggering it to deteriorate and break down gradually.

As the enamel wears away, dental caries start to develop. Frequently delighting in sweet deals with and drinks can substantially increase your danger of establishing dental cavity.

Exposing the Misconception of Brushing Harder for Cleaner Pearly Whites



Do not believe the misconception that brushing harder will result in cleaner teeth. Many individuals assume that using even more pressure while brushing will eliminate more plaque and microorganisms from their teeth. Nonetheless, this isn't real, and in fact, it can be damaging to your dental health and wellness.

Brushing as well hard can harm your tooth enamel and irritate your periodontals, resulting in sensitivity and gum economic downturn. The key to effective cleaning isn't require, however method and consistency.

It's recommended to use a soft-bristled tooth brush and gentle, circular movements to clean all surface areas of your teeth. Furthermore, brushing for a minimum of 2 minutes two times a day, in addition to routine flossing and dental examinations, is vital for keeping a healthy smile.
